2027: Tambuwal Rallies Nigerians to “Send Tinubu and APC Packing”

SOKOTO — Former Governor of Sokoto State and Senator representing Sokoto South, Aminu Waziri Tambuwal, has called on Nigerians to unite and mobilise for the removal of President Bola Ahmed Tinubu and the All Progressives Congress (APC) from power in 2027, accusing the current administration of plunging the country into deeper hardship and insecurity.

Tambuwal made the declaration on Friday in Sokoto, where he was received by a massive crowd of supporters from Sokoto, Kebbi, and Zamfara states in what political watchers describe as a calculated show of force ahead of the next general elections.

The streets of Sokoto metropolis were lined with party loyalists, women’s groups, youth organisations, and political associates, waving banners and chanting solidarity songs as they welcomed the ex-Speaker of the House of Representatives.

Addressing the cheering crowd, Tambuwal lambasted the APC-led Federal Government, saying the warning he and his allies gave in 2023 about Tinubu’s leadership has now become reality.

“In 2023, we went round the country warning Nigerians not to vote for Bola Ahmed Tinubu, a man whose leadership would throw this country into what I called ‘Bola’s Garbage.’ Today, the hardship, hunger, and hopelessness around are proof of what we said,” Tambuwal stated.

He vowed that the African Democratic Congress (ADC) and allied political forces will mobilise nationwide to unseat the APC in 2027.

“My message is simple: we must join forces to send APC and Tinubu packing in 2027. We will not be intimidated, we will not be silenced, and we will not allow the suffering of Nigerians to continue unchecked,” he declared.
